Is the Postman onto something?

"Sony has developed its own Net music delivery technology, dubbed "Super MagicGate," and is participating with IBM on its Madison Project, which involves consumer trials of IBM's Electronic Music Management System among subscribers to the high-speed Road Runner cable Net service in San Diego."

"Those initiatives--which include IBM's Madison Project and Sony's own Super MagicGate technology--are aimed at offering consumers a way to do the downloading themselves onto their own PC hard drives or portable devices."

This (Madison Project)was suppose to take place in June 1999. Maybe it will spill over on to July 1st?
